Yum, these JUST came out the oven. They did shrink a lil, but I'm not sure if that isn't because I left them in a little too long. I added two tablespoons of honey, cinnamon, and /2 cup of walnuts to the mix. I used Rice Dream instead of skim milk, and I used King Authur's whole wheat all-purpose flour. They turned out to be 92 calories each and very delicous!! They were a bit gooey on the inside, though. I'm not sure if this is the usual, because I've never bthered with banana-nut muffins before.0
